What is Brønsted-Lowry theory?

It is an acid-base theory.

  • Brønsted-Lowry acid: is a species that donates H⁺.
  • Brønsted-Lowry base: is a species that accepts H⁺.

What is true of a Brønsted-Lowry base?

A. A Brønsted-Lowry base accepts H⁺ ions. True.

B. A Brønsted-Lowry base donates electrons. False. This is a Lewis base.

C. A Brønsted-Lowry base donates OH⁻ ions. False. This is an Arrhenius base.

D. A Brønsted-Lowry base accepts OH⁻ ions. False. This is not part of any acid-base theory.

A Brønsted-Lowry base is a species that accepts H⁺ ions (A).
